Cops stage summitto analyse reforms

The Scottish Police Authority held its 20th full meeting in Airdrie on Wednesday. Included in the agenda was a progress report on stop and search policy as carried out by Police Scotland.

The Scottish Police Authority (SPA) also considered a report assessing the initial progress that has been made in realising the long-term benefits of police reform.

This update sets out the group’s intention to engage with relevant staff associations on emerging findings.

It will then present its conclusions and recommendations at a dedicated SPA meeting to be staged at the end of May.
